What Is Mesothelioma Law?

Mesothelioma law deals with legal claims related to mesothelioma, a cancer caused by asbestos exposure. This area of law focuses on helping victims seek compensation from companies that produce or use asbestos. Mesothelioma law covers both individual and class-action lawsuits, settlements, and claims against asbestos trust funds. The goal is to provide financial support for medical treatments, lost wages, and pain and suffering for those affected by this serious illness.

What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need a Mesothelioma Lawyer?

You might need a mesothelioma lawyer if you’ve been diagnosed with mesothelioma due to asbestos exposure at work or from products containing asbestos. This applies if you only developed mesothelioma after you retired. It also applies if you have already lost a loved one to mesothelioma.

How Can a Lawyer Help Me With Mesothelioma?

A mesothelioma lawyer can help with seeking compensation for medical bills, lost income, or pain and suffering. They know how to deal with asbestos trust fund claims and protect your legal rights. A skilled, experienced mesothelioma lawyer will be able to help with: 

  • Identifying asbestos defendants in Greenback and Tennessee
  • Investigating and gathering evidence, including medical documentation
  • Determining liability and evaluating your damages and losses
  • Maximizing compensation awards
  • Negotiation, mediation, and trial representation
  • Enforcement of court orders
  • Filing legal motions

What Could Happen if I Don’t Hire a Mesothelioma Lawyer?

If you don’t hire a mesothelioma lawyer, you might struggle to get the compensation you deserve. Without legal guidance, you could miss important deadlines or fail to gather necessary evidence, weakening your case. You might also face challenges dealing with large companies or asbestos trust funds alone. This could result in less compensation than needed for medical treatments and other expenses. A mesothelioma lawyer helps you navigate the legal process, build a strong case, and secure fair compensation for your suffering and financial losses.
